The Itinerary — A Detailed Breakdown

Upon arrival, your guide will brief your group on safety and technique, covering proper stance, strokes, turning, and water exit/entry practices. This warm-up ensures everyone feels comfortable, even if it’s your first time on a paddleboard. The boards provided are purposely stable, making balance easier and reducing the usual worry of falling in—although, of course, falling in is part of the fun.

Once on the water, you’ll paddle along the tranquil Brunswick River, a calm corridor rich with natural sights. The surrounding landscape offers lush greenery and a sense of serenity, perfect for taking photos or just soaking in the views. Your guide’s local knowledge shines here, sharing insights into the area’s ecology.

The Tides and Timing

Tour times are contingent on tides and weather conditions, which means your schedule might shift slightly. This is a common aspect of outdoor water activities, but the team at Lets Go Surfing will contact you to confirm your exact start time once your booking is confirmed. Arriving about 15 minutes early helps ensure a smooth start.

Equipment and What’s Included

Participants get access to all necessary gear: a paddleboard, paddle, sunscreen, and rashguard or wetsuit if needed. Remember to bring your swimwear, towel, and water. You won’t need to worry about extra costs or gear rental; everything is included, which adds good value for a two-hour guided experience.

What’s Not Included

You’ll need to bring your own swimmers, towel, and water — essentials for comfort and hydration during this outdoor activity. The tour does not include hotel pickup or drop-off, so plan your transportation accordingly.

FAQ about the Byron Bay SUP Tour

Is this tour suitable for complete beginners?
Yes, the stable boards and guided instruction make it accessible for all skill levels, including first-timers.

What should I bring with me?
Bring swimwear, a towel, water, and sunscreen. All equipment, including wetsuits or rashguards, is provided.

Can I participate if I have little to no fitness experience?
Absolutely. The calm waters and stable boards are designed to help everyone enjoy the experience without needing prior fitness.

What is the best time of day for this tour?
Tour times depend on tides and weather, so your schedule will be confirmed after booking. Early morning or late afternoon often offer calmer conditions.

Are there age restrictions?
The minimum age is 7 years and up, making it suitable for families with children.

Will I see marine animals?
While sightings aren’t guaranteed, many participants report seeing turtles, fish, and seabirds, with some lucky ones spotting dolphins or stingrays.

Is this tour private?
Yes, it is offered as a private group experience, ensuring personalized attention.

Are there any health restrictions?
Pregnant women are advised not to participate for safety reasons.

What if weather conditions are poor?
The tour schedule is flexible; your guide will contact you to confirm or reschedule based on weather and tides.

What is the cancellation policy?
You can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ility if your plans change.
